Box Score Arlington, Va. – Senior right-side hitter Shelby Mullennix (California, Md./Leonardtown) and first-year middle blocker Mandy Goodspeed (Columbia, Md./Atholton) each collected 10 kills and combined for 15.0 total blocks as the St. Mary's College of Maryland volleyball team battled Marymount (Va.) University in Capital Athletic Conference action Wednesday night. The Seahawks succumbed to a 3-2 setback after tying the match with a win in the fourth set.
Mullennix contributed 5.0 total blocks (one solo) and three assists while Goodspeed added a season-best 10.0 total blocks on three solo blocks and season-high seven block assists for her first career double-double (10 kills, 10.0 blocks).
In the fifth and deciding set, Marymount (21-6, 4-0 CAC) jumped out to an early 3-0 lead that the Saints would never relinquish. MU increased its margin to 7-2 before St. Mary's went on a 4-1 push to close the gap to 8-6. The Seahawks would get no closer the rest of the way as Marymount notched a 15-10 victory to remain undefeated in league play.
Senior setter Dani Thorne (Alexandria, Va./T.C. Williams) registered her sixth double-double of the season on 19 assists and 13 digs while senior outside hitter Cecilia Blanc (Gaithersburg, Md./Poolesville) tallied 13 digs as well plus eight kills and three service aces.
Marymount posted a 25-20 triumph in the first set as a kill by senior middle hitter Jenn Forbes (Philadelphia, Pa.) sparked an 11-2 run that helped the Saints overcome a 14-13 deficit and stake a 24-16 advantage. Senior outside hitter Jenn Rindone (Crofton, Md./Archbishop Spalding) stopped the run with one of her six kills, forcing Marymount to call a timeout. Three consecutive Saint attacking errors pulled St. Mary's within four before a Seahawk service error sealed the win of Marymount.
St. Mary's (11-6, 2-2 CAC) responded in the second set with a 25-21 win. Junior right-side hitter Michelle Klima (Ellicott City, Md./Centennial) knotted the set at 20-20 while a Blanc ace and another Klima kill gave the Seahawks a 22-20 lead before Marymount called a timeout. Two Saint errors and a kill by Rindone made it a 1-1 match.
The Saints answered in the third with a 25-20 victory to stake a 2-1 match lead. First-year middle hitter Morgan McAlpin (Brookeville, Md.) led the way for the Saints with four kills in the set. The Seahawks cruised in the fourth set, breaking a 9-9 draw with an 11-2 run of their own for a 20-11 advantage as Blanc capped the run with a kill. Marymount pulled within 22-15 before St. Mary's closed it out for a 25-16 triumph to force the fifth set.
Rindone added 11 digs to her six kills while first-year setter Grace Chao (Ellicott City, Md./Centennial) notched her second double-double of the season on 16 assists and 10 digs.
Three Saint players finished with double-digit kills as Forbes and junior outside hitter Johanna Hummel (Nokesville, Va.) each tallied 12 while senior Michelle McCormick (Charlotte Hall, Md.) commanded the defensive effort with a match-high 21 digs.
